Package com._1c.g5.v8.dt.dcs.ui
Interface IDcsEnvironmentProvider
-
- All Superinterfaces:
IDcsListener
- All Known Subinterfaces:
IDcsSettingsProvider
- All Known Implementing Classes:
CalculatedFields
,ConditionalAppearance
,DataCompositionFilterDialog
,DataCompositionGroupFieldsDialog
,DataCompositionSchemaControlContext
,DataCompositionSchemaEditor
,DataCompositionSettingsDialog
,DataSets
,EditorPageBase
,FormConditionalAppearanceSettingsService
,Links
,NestedSchemas
,Output
,Parameters
,Parameters
,Resources
,Settings
,SettingsDialog
,SettingsPartBase
,Structure
,Templates
,UserFields
,UserFieldsCaseDialog
,UserFieldsExpressionDialog
,Variants
public interface IDcsEnvironmentProvider extends IDcsListener
Provider of "environment" for dcs (current configuration, language, runtime version)
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description IBmModel
getBmModel()
Returns the BM model.String
getCurrentLanguageCode()
Get current language codeIBmEditingContext
getEditingContext()
Returns the BM editing context.IV8Project
getV8project()
Get V8 projectVersion
getVersion()
Get runtime version-
Methods inherited from interface com._1c.g5.v8.dt.dcs.ui.IDcsListener
notify
-
-
-
-
Method Detail
-
getEditingContext
IBmEditingContext getEditingContext()
Returns the BM editing context.- Returns:
- the BM editing context, never
null
.
-
getBmModel
IBmModel getBmModel()
Returns the BM model.- Returns:
- the BM model, never
null
.
-
getV8project
IV8Project getV8project()
Get V8 project- Returns:
- the V8 project
-
getCurrentLanguageCode
String getCurrentLanguageCode()
Get current language code- Returns:
- current language code
-
getVersion
Version getVersion()
Get runtime version- Returns:
- runtime version
-
-